Operações aritméticas utilizadas para somar, subtrair, multiplicar, dividir e elevar a um expoente 2 ou mais algarismos.


Figura 1 - Bloco Operações Aritméticas

Compatibilidade

  • Bloco cliente: math_arithmetic()
  • Bloco servidor: math_arithmetic()

Retorno

Retorna o resultado da operação aritmética.

Características do bloco

O bloco Operações Aritméticas é configurado originalmente com dois parâmetros "item". No entanto, é possível adicionar mais parâmetros conforme necessário. Para isso, clique no ícone de configuração do bloco e arraste para a função quantos blocos "item" forem necessários para gerar os parâmetros adicionais, como mostra a figura abaixo.


Figura 2 - Adicionando mais parâmetros "item"

Parâmetros

Valores

Valores numéricos que serão utilizados nas operações matemáticas.

  • Posição: 1 ou mais
  • Inglês: Values
  • Tipo: Numérico / Number
  • Exemplo: 5 

Operadores

Operador da expressão matemática.

  • Posição: 2
  • Inglês: Operator
  • Tipo: Objeto / Object
  • Exemplo: "+"
  • Opções:
    • + : soma os valores números.
    • - : subtrai os valores.
    • * : multiplica os valores.
    • ÷ : divide o primeiro valor pelo segundo.
    • ^ : calcula a potência de uma base e expoente.


Quando uma expressão aritmética é avaliada, alguns operadores têm prioridade sobre outros. A ordem é:

  1. Potência, Multiplicação, Divisão ( ^, * , ÷ ) são resolvidos primeiro.
  2. Adição e Subtração ( +, - ) são resolvidos em seguida.

Exemplo

A função inicia criando as variáveis num1 e num2, atribuindo a elas os valores 15 e 27, respectivamente. Em seguida, utiliza a condicional Se faça. Na condição Se, o bloco comparador relacional verifica se num1 e num2 têm valores diferentes. Se a condição for verdadeira, a operação no parâmetro Faça é executada, somando as variáveis com o bloco de Operações Aritméticas. Por fim, o resultado será impresso no console do depurador.


Figura 3 - Exemplo de uso do bloco Operações Aritméticas

Nesta página